What is a Utility Survey?

January 31, 2025 3:37 pm Published by

Also known as underground surveys – Utility surveys are essential for construction projects, providing critical data about the location and depth of underground utilities, thus ensuring that construction work doesn’t interfere with or damage vital services such as water, gas, electricity, drainage, sewage, and telecommunications.

By conducting a utility survey you can map out the underground infrastructure, helping contractors and engineers plan projects safely and efficiently. These surveys are especially important as construction spaces become more limited.

The Importance of a Utility Survey

Striking an underground utility can result in significant financial costs, project delays, and safety hazards for workers. The survey will help identify the precise location of these utilities, allowing you to plan excavation and construction work without disrupting essential services. This ensures that your project does not interfere with third-party assets.

How Does a Utility Survey Work?

The process typically involves these steps:

  • Initial Planning and Assessment: We start by discussing your project requirements to tailor the survey to your needs.
  • Field Survey: We use advanced equipment such as Ground Penetrating Radar (GPR), Electromagnetic Location (EML), and CCTV inspections to identify underground utilities.
  • Data Collection and Mapping: We gather precise location and depth data, which is then analysed and mapped using industry standards like OSGB36 for accurate positioning.
  • Delivery of Results: The data is provided in formats that suit your project, including 2D plans, 3D models, CAD files, and Revit models. We can also deliver basic utility data through desktop surveys for simpler projects.

Equipment Needed In A Utility Survey

The equipment used in utility surveys can vary depending on soil conditions and the specific needs of the project. Key tools include Ground Penetrating Radar (GPR), which sends radio signals into the ground to create images of underground features, offering a non-invasive and cost-effective way to identify utilities without the need for digging or drilling.

Cable Avoidance Tools (CAT) are used to detect underground cables and prevent accidental damage, with multiple modes for tracing power signals and detecting metallic services.

Signal Generators (Genny) are used alongside the CAT to help locate buried utilities by tracing the signals sent through underground cables.
